AFC Fylde vs Curzon Ashton

Monday 28th December, 2015 (kick-off 3pm)

Kellamergh Park

National League North

The Coasters have enjoyed an extended Christmas break following the cancelation of the last two matches due to the recent weather conditions.

Dave Challinor’s side were due to play Skelmersdale United last Tuesday and Chorley FC on Boxing Day, but on both occasions the pitches were deemed unplayable.

The weather has been a major factor recently as last time out AFC Fylde suffered a disappointing 2-1 defeat in horrendous conditions, whilst seeing yet another player forced off through injury – Richie Baker becoming the latest in a long line of injury woes for Challinor.

The manager will be hoping that Baker is available this afternoon, whilst Matty Hughes could be involved after missing the visit of Solihull.

Tom Hannigan has missed much of the season so far with a knee problem, but is expected back early in the new year. Brad Barnes could potentially be involved in Challinor’s squad today.

However, Challinor did bolster his ranks at the weekend with the signing of former Manchester City and Crystal Palace striker Fisayo Adarabioyo and he is likely to be involved.

Today’s visitors, who currently sit 10th in the league table, also fell afoul of the weather last time out and had to postpone their home match against Stalybridge Celtic.

Title rivals Solihull Moors took full advantage of their match on Boxing Day and beat league leaders Nuneaton Town 3-1 to return to the top of the pile themselves.

High-flyers Harrogate Town also picked up three points and there is now just four points between the top six teams in the league as we head into the final match of the year.
